LG revealing its first 4K UHD Projector at CES 2018

We are near to upcoming CES 2018 held in Las Vegas. LG Electronics is showcasing its award-winning 4K UHD projector.

According to LG, they reduced the size of the project without compromising the image quality and less expensive than it's competitors. Previous generation projectors were expensive and more cumbersome to get installed in the home, and portable projector with 4K quality can be groundbreaking for the consumers.


LG reports that it is the brightest projector that can generate a 150-inch screen at 2,500 lumens. It supports the HDR content(HDR10) that boosts the cinematic experience at home. The projector features a mirror-less I-shaped engine that allows it to show the clean images either from the floor or hanging the ceiling.


The projector comes with the integrated webOS 3.5 smart TV interface that can access the online streaming services supporting 4K content. It also has the ports for USB, Ethernet, HDMI, and wireless support for external devices.


According to the Chang ik-hawn, "At this year’s CES event, we are excited to bring value to consumers with our first 4K UHD projector, which delivers the highest resolution we’ve ever offered in a compact size,” . The display of MiniBean Projector will also be available featuring webOS 3.5 and Full HD resolution. All the line up of projector can be experienced at LG’s booth at CES in Las Vegas from January 9-12.
